Any infant teachers? by pigsaysoink143 in pregnant

[–]ZosLears 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Currently 36 weeks pregnant and have been working in an infant classroom the whole time. This is SO real! Mid-late second trimester got way easier for me in terms of energy levels but has recently plummeted again due to my third trimester exhaustion. A few things that have really helped me cope with my symptoms:

• Foot/back rubs from my husband almost every night

• A supportive belly band (helps so much with back pain)

• If possible, use the babies nap times as a moment for you to put your feet up, do some stretches, or just lay down for a minute to give your body a break

• When at all possible in your classroom, sit down on something that’s a little bit elevated instead of the floor

• If you have co-teachers chat with them about the difficulties you’re having and see if there’s any ways that you can make your classroom or teaching styles work for your changing body

I did all of these things and have been holding up fairly well. Good luck!

ways to recover from overstimulation by p1khachu in ADHD

[–]ZosLears 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Talking to someone else. And I don’t mean like talking about what you’re experiencing (you can do that if you want too I guess lol) but just hanging out with somebody super low key. It’s gotta be in person and it’s gotta be almost a calming/ chill person in a calm environment. It helps me every time. You get one single thing to focus on, one sound to listen to, and it helps to slowly “wake up” that part of your brain. Then later on in the night or the next time you hang out, try watching a movie at the same time or listening to music. It introduces different stimulants gradually so it’s not an immediate overwhelming moment. Plus having someone in person with you keeps your attention and boost your mood.

My therapist gave me this technique, I have the same problem and it takes a while but I a bit of time with just my husband really works.
